Wave equation XT formulation tests

Numerical tests for the manuscript "Space-time continuous and coercive formulation for the wave equation" - P. Bignardi, A. Moiola.

For context, refer to the preprint here.

Project structure

The top level folder contains scripts that produces plots and data used in the manuscript. In the src there are functions that perform the main computations (computing numerical solutions, errors, energy, etc). Docstrings are provided with each one of such functions. The scripts provided generate plots, and the data is used to generate figures in the manuscript.

  • ConvergenceTestRunner: test CFL condition and h-convergence.
  • EnergyTestRunner: compute energy of numerical solution. Also test the convergence of the energy of the error $u-u_{ h }$ and of the error of the energy $E(u_{h})-E(u)$.
  • TestA: compute the $L^2$, $H^1$ error for $A_{ Q }$ and $A_{\Omega_0}$ varying in their set.
  • TestMultiplierPars: compute the $L^2$ error varying the coefficients of the multiplier.
  • TestRun: solve single problem.
